WebAug 31, 2024 · Taproot system: The main root of the plant is called taproot which is mainly found in the dicot roots. The Fibrous root System: Fibrous roots are mainly found in monocotyledonous plants. These primary roots are short-lived and are replaced by a large number of roots. The dicotyledons, also known as dicots (or, more rarely, dicotyls), are one of the two groups into which all the flowering plants (angiosperms) were formerly divided. The name refers to one of the typical characteristics of the group: namely, that the seed has two embryonic leaves or cotyledons. WebApr 11, 2024 · What type of root system is found in monocot and dicot plants? Monocot plants have a fibrous root system. This type of root system is located near the soil surface, and it forms a dense network of roots that also helps the prevention of soil erosion. Some plants have both taproots and fibrous roots. WebThe mature ovule develops into the seed. A typical seed contains a seed coat, cotyledons, endosperm, and a single embryo (Figure 1). Figure 1. The structures of dicot and monocot seeds are shown. Dicots (left) have two cotyledons. Monocots, such as corn (right), have one cotyledon, called the scutellum; it channels nutrition to the growing embryo.

WebDec 14, 2024 · Monocots and Dicots. Flowering plants are divided into two classes: Monocotyledons (monocots) and Dicotyledons (dicots). As the names imply, the main distinction is the number of cotyledons present in the seed embryo–1 or 2. There are several other differences: Monocot.
